Teacher ‘stabbed by pupil, 15, in her classroom’ relives moment she thought she would die every day, court hears

A teacher has said she relives the moment she thought she would die every day – after a student ‘stabbed her in the head with hatred in his eyes’, a court has heard.

Vicki Williams was teaching at Milford Haven Comprehensive School in Wales on February 5 when the boy, aged 15 at the time, allegedly pulled out a knife from his bag.

The defendant, now 16, has pleaded not guilty to attempted murder, unlawful wounding and wounding with intent to cause grievous bodily harm.
